Description
- Accuracy: 0.2% F.S., 1 LSD
- Selectable Units: lbf(ozf), kgf(gf) or Newtons
- Overload Capacity: 200% of F.S. (Overload indicator flashes beyond 110% of F.S.)
- Power: Rechargeable Ni-MH battery pack or AC adapter
- Battery Indicator: Indicates three charge states high, med and low
- Memory: Non-volative, recall up to 1,000 data
- Setpoints: Programmable high/low setpoints w/ color-coded LEDs & output signal
- Outputs: Outputs USB (virtual COM port), RS-232C, Digimatic and 2 VDC analog output
- Operating Temperature: 32 to 100 F (0 to 40 C)

The ZTA-DPU-110 ELD Advanced Digital Force Gauge Complete Kit - 110 lbf Capacity is ahigh performance digital force gauges that feature a separate sensor that is ideal for confined spaces or difficult to reach measurements. All standard DPU sensors are good for both compression and tension. A standard six foot cable connects the gauge to the sensor. The Z2S-DPU unit offers programmable high/low setpoints for go/no-go testing. ORANGE lights up for measurements less than Low setpoint, GREEN for between High and Low setpoint, and RED for over High setpoint.Store up to 1,000 values in memory, which can be displayed or transmitted using the RS-232C port. Use the real time mode to display load transients, or the peak mode to capture the peak force achieved during a test. Selectable measuring units of lbf, kgf, or Newtons
